As we approach the mid point to 2010, we can state with cautious optimism that the recovery in the business aircraft industry is well under way. After a slow 2009 in the aircraft resale business, we have been busy in the first several months of the year with numerous transactions coming to a close. Sales activity has increased across all categories of aircraft with strong interest and activity on all listed aircraft in the first quarter. During the quarter we concluded the sale of a Hawker 800XP, acquired a 1999 Lear 45, a 2008 Citation Sovereign and added a 2009 Gulfstream G150 to our fleet. We have added a second Lear 45 to our sales inventory (see details in this issue) and a number of acquisition projects are under way. Aircraft resale dealers across North America report a marked increase in activity and the number of transactions during 2010 to date, indicating a general sense that the bottom of the market has been reached. With the exception of certain later model large cabin jets such as Global ’s, Falcon 900 ’s and G450/550 ’s, which have seen a rebound from historic price drops last year, prices generally remain stagnant as inventories of new and used aircraft are slow to reduce. Manufacturer ’s of new aircraft are still suffering as demand for new business aircraft is slow to recover and major production cuts have not been made. Canadian buyers are in an excellent position to take advantage of a high Canadian dollar and a large inventory of low priced new and used aircraft to choose from. Falling between the small and midsize cabin business jet aircraft is Bombardier ’s Lear 45 aircraft. In production since 1997 and now with over 400 aircraft produced, the 45 followed the successful twenty year production run of the popular Lear 35 model. The larger cabin offers a double club cabin with ample external baggage and an enclosed lav, a combination rarely achieved with aircraft in the small or midsize category. Excellent payload range capability allows non stop Calgary to New York range with full passenger loads. The later model Lear 45XR offers the upgraded BR engine and higher gross takeoff weight as standard. Sunwest now operates four Lear 45 ’s (three 45 ’s and one 45XR), the largest number of one jet type in the fleet. The 45 ’s combination of speed, range, comfort and operating cost make it one of our most popular charter aircraft and owners enjoy good charter revenue returns. The Lear 45 market has suffered along with all other business jet categories. There are presently 36 used aircraft listed for sale (source:AMSTAT) around the world.
